云原生可观测性在云原生存储中的应用?

在当今数字化时代,云计算已成为企业数字化转型的重要驱动力。云原生技术作为云计算的一种演进形态,正逐渐成为企业构建灵活、高效、可扩展的IT架构的首选。其中,云原生可观测性作为云原生技术的重要组成部分,对于云原生存储系统来说至关重要。本文将深入探讨云原生可观测性在云原生存储中的应用,以及如何通过可观测性提升云原生存储的性能和稳定性。

一、云原生可观测性的概念

云原生可观测性是指对云原生应用和系统进行实时监控、分析和诊断的能力。它包括以下几个方面:

  1. 性能监控:实时收集应用和系统的性能数据,如CPU、内存、磁盘、网络等,以便及时发现性能瓶颈。

  2. 日志分析:对应用和系统的日志进行收集、存储和分析,以便快速定位问题。

  3. 事件追踪:实时追踪应用和系统中的事件,如请求、错误、异常等,以便快速响应。

  4. 告警管理:根据预设的规则,自动生成告警信息,以便及时处理问题。

二、云原生可观测性在云原生存储中的应用

云原生存储作为云计算的核心组成部分,其稳定性和性能直接影响着企业的业务连续性和数据安全。以下将详细介绍云原生可观测性在云原生存储中的应用:

  1. 性能监控

(1)实时监控存储性能指标:通过云原生可观测性工具,实时监控存储系统的性能指标,如读写速度、吞吐量、延迟等,以便及时发现性能瓶颈。

(2)分析性能瓶颈:通过对性能数据的分析,找出影响存储性能的关键因素,如磁盘I/O、网络带宽等,从而进行针对性优化。

(3)预测性能趋势:基于历史数据,预测存储系统的性能趋势,提前做好资源扩容和优化准备。


  1. 日志分析

(1)收集存储日志:将存储系统的日志统一收集到日志中心,便于后续分析和处理。

(2)日志格式化:对收集到的日志进行格式化处理,提高日志的可读性和可分析性。

(3)日志分析:通过日志分析工具,对存储系统的日志进行实时分析,快速定位问题。


  1. 事件追踪

(1)实时追踪存储事件:实时追踪存储系统中的事件,如读写请求、错误、异常等,以便快速响应。

(2)事件关联分析:将存储事件与其他系统事件进行关联分析,找出问题根源。

(3)事件可视化:将存储事件以可视化的形式展示,便于用户直观了解存储系统的运行状态。


  1. 告警管理

(1)自定义告警规则:根据实际需求,自定义存储系统的告警规则,确保及时发现问题。

(2)告警通知:当存储系统出现异常时,自动发送告警通知,以便及时处理。

(3)告警处理:对告警信息进行分类和处理,提高问题解决效率。

三、案例分析

以某大型企业为例,该企业采用云原生技术构建了分布式存储系统。通过引入云原生可观测性工具,实现了以下效果:

  1. 性能提升:通过实时监控存储性能指标,发现并优化了磁盘I/O瓶颈,使存储系统的读写速度提升了30%。

  2. 故障减少:通过日志分析和事件追踪,及时发现并解决了多个存储故障,降低了故障率。

  3. 运维效率提高:通过告警管理,实现了对存储系统的实时监控和问题预警,提高了运维效率。

总结

云原生可观测性在云原生存储中的应用具有重要意义。通过引入云原生可观测性工具,企业可以实时监控存储系统的性能、日志、事件和告警,从而提升存储系统的稳定性和性能。在未来,随着云原生技术的不断发展,云原生可观测性将在更多领域发挥重要作用。

猜你喜欢:网络流量分发